The Bittersweet Lessons of Love: A Journey with Los Iracundos

Los Iracundos' song 'Aprendiste El Amor Junto a Mi' delves into the poignant and bittersweet experience of teaching someone to love, only to be left behind. The lyrics narrate a story of a relationship where one partner has learned the essence of love, joy, and companionship alongside the other. The phrase 'Aprendiste el amor junto a mi' (You learned love with me) is repeated, emphasizing the deep connection and the transformative journey they shared. The singer reflects on how their partner grew from solitude to happiness, becoming a woman in the process.

However, the song takes a sorrowful turn as the singer laments the loss of this love. The lines 'Dime quien te ha enseñado a vivir sin mi' (Tell me who has taught you to live without me) and 'Yo no puedo aprender a vivir sin ti' (I cannot learn to live without you) reveal the singer's struggle to cope with the separation. This contrast between the joy of shared love and the pain of separation highlights the complexity of human emotions and relationships. The singer's repeated questioning about who has stolen their partner's heart underscores the sense of betrayal and confusion.

Los Iracundos, known for their romantic ballads, capture the essence of love's dual nature—its ability to bring immense joy and profound sorrow. The song's nostalgic tone and heartfelt lyrics resonate with anyone who has experienced the highs and lows of love. It serves as a reminder that while love can be a beautiful journey, it can also leave one grappling with the pain of loss and the challenge of moving on.
